1.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Following best practices, how frequently

should an EKG technician disinfect lead wires

and clips?

At the end of every shift

After each use

Once every hour

Once every hour

Answer explanation

The EKG technician should

disinfect lead wires and clips after each

patient use to prevent cross-contamination

between patients.

3.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

An EKG technician is preparing a patient who

has Parkinson's disease for an EKG. Which of

the following actions should the technician

take to reduce artifacts associated with

tremors caused by Parkinson's disease?

Ask the patient to take slow,

deep breaths.

Raise the head of the bed to a

semi-Fowler's position.

Have the patient place their hands

palms-down under their buttocks.

Place a blanket over the patient.

Answer explanation

The technician should ask the

patient to place their hands palms-down

under their buttocks to reduce artifacts on the

EKG tracing associated with tremors caused

by Parkinson's disease.

4.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Which of the following leads is located at the

intersection of the midclavicular line and the

fifth intercostal space for a standard 12-lead

EKG?

V2

V4

V5

V6

Answer explanation

Lead V4 is located at the

intersection of the midclavicular line and the

fifth intercostal space.

6.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

An EKG technician is preparing to perform an

exercise stress test for a patient. Which of the

following actions should the technician take?

Administer oxygen to the patient prior

to testing.

Administer moisturizing lotion before

applying electrodes.

Allow the patient to wear jewelry during

the test.

Shave areas with excess body hair before

applying electrodes.

Answer explanation

If a patient has excess body hair

at an electrode site, the technician can shave

the area before applying the electrode to

facilitate a more secure connection.

7.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

An EKG technician is preparing to apply leads

to a patient who is scheduled for five-lead

Holter monitoring. In which of the following

locations should the technician apply the

ground electrode?

Right lower abdomen

Over the manubrium

Over the fourth intercostal space

Left lower abdomen

Answer explanation

The ground electrode for a

five-lead Holter monitor should be placed on

the patient's right lower abdomen.
